Photovoltaic Systems, This course will give you advanced knowledge in the field of photovoltaic systems engineering. We will learn about solar as a resource and how energy conversion is used by photovoltaics to generate electricity. From this basic starting point, we will cover the design and manufacture of various solar cell and module technologies, the various photovoltaic system components, how to design a photovoltaic system and conduct energy yield simulations, fundamentals of energy economics, operations and maintenance and reliability assessment. as well as the role of photovoltaics in sustainable energy systems.
What makes this course special is that it takes you from the nanoscale physics of a solar cell to the modeling of a utility-scale solar park. The course consists of 9 sections, each with an estimated workload of 2-3 hours. The academic level is aimed at master students from technical universities and engineers from the energy industry.
